A wonderfully nostalgic Gateway Building Society “Junior Savers Club” tin money box, produced as a promotional children’s savings tin, likely dating from the late 1970s to 1980s. These tins were given to young savers to encourage the habit of putting away pocket money, often with the building society retaining or providing the key so that savings could be deposited into a child’s account.
This example has a bright yellow ground with lively circus-style illustrations, including clowns, flags, stars, and a large Gateway Building Society balloon motif. The top has the original coin slot and bold red Gateway logo, while the base also carries the Gateway Building Society branding. It is a lovely piece of social history, evoking a period when banks and building societies actively marketed saving to children through clubs, passbooks, badges and novelty money boxes.
Gateway Building Society itself was formed in 1974, when Bedfordshire Building Society and Temperance Permanent Building Society came together under the Gateway name. It later transferred to Woolwich Equitable Building Society in 1988, and the Woolwich name followed in 1990. This gives the tin a relatively neat collecting window, most likely c.1970s–1980s.
